From 22d1b9412e52c98cbdf52a3a5185a416c6d26c64 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Nicholas Marriott Date: Wed, 1 Jul 2009 19:42:55 +0000 Subject: Using -l to specify a login shell is non-POSIX and causes problems with shells that do not support it. Instead, set an empty default-command to invoke $SHELL with - prefixed to argv[0], and make this the default setting. --- tmux.1 | 8 ++++++-- 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) (limited to 'tmux.1') diff --git a/tmux.1 b/tmux.1 index 57ff51dd..78fd51b0 100644 --- a/tmux.1 +++ b/tmux.1 @@ -1044,8 +1044,12 @@ maintain this maximum length.
